Let $C_c(G)$ be the space of continuous functions on a second countable locally compact group $G$ with compact supports, equipped with the convolution $^*$-algebra structure and a certain inductive topology. We show that $(C_c(G), \\varepsilon_G)$ has property $(FH)$ if and only if $G$ has property $(T)$.
